Car bomb kills 2 near Iranian embassy in Baghdad

At least two people were killed and five others wounded in a car bomb explosion at a parking lot near the Iranian embassy in central Baghdad on Sunday, an Interior Ministry source said.

"A booby-trapped car, parked at a parking lot in front of the Iranian embassy near the heavily fortified Green Zone, detonated in the morning, killing at least two people and wounding five others," the source told Xinhua on condition of anonymity.

The blast also damaged several nearby civilian cars, the source said.

The attack came as French Foreign Minister Bernard Kouchner was in Baghdad for talks with Iraqi top leaders in the nearby Green Zone, which houses the Iraqi government offices and U.S. embassy.

Source: Xinhua
